Dental Look after Kid (Pediatric Medicine)
The Relevance of Very Early Dental Care
Early dental care plays an important role in a child's total development. It sets the foundation Dentist for a lifetime of excellent oral health behaviors and assists prevent future oral issues. Regular check outs to the dentist ought to begin as soon as the first tooth appears or by the age of one.
Common Oral Concerns in Children
Children are prone to different oral concerns, including dental caries, cavities, and periodontal conditions. Poor dental health techniques, excessive sugar intake, and thumb-sucking behaviors can contribute to these problems. Routine cleaning, flossing, and a well balanced diet plan are necessary for stopping dental problems in children.
Tips for Pediatric Dental Care
Start early: Start cleaning your child's periodontals with a soft towel also before teeth erupt. Introduce tooth brush: Once teeth begin coming in, switch over to a soft-bristled toothbrush and use fluoride tooth paste in small amounts. Encourage healthy and balanced habits: Teach your kid to comb two times everyday and floss regularly. Limit sugary foods and beverages: Lower your kid's intake of sweet treats and beverages to avoid tooth decay. Addressing Orthodontic Issues
Many adolescents call for orthodontic treatment to correct misaligned teeth or incorrect bite. Braces, aligners, and other orthodontic appliances can properly address these concerns. Routine visits to the dentist or orthodontist are needed throughout the treatment process.
Preventing Dental Problems in Adolescents
Adolescents might encounter special dental challenges, such as an increased threat of tooth decay as a result of hormone modifications and harmful dietary practices. Excellent dental health techniques, a well balanced diet plan, and routine oral exams are important for preventing dental troubles throughout this stage.
Tips for Adolescent Dental Care
Orthodontic care: Adhere to the guidelines provided by your orthodontist and preserve excellent oral health while putting on dental braces or aligners. Brush and floss regularly: Urge your teen to clean two times everyday and floss between teeth. Healthy diet plan: Promote a well balanced diet regimen abundant in fruits, vegetables, and milk products while limiting sugary treats and beverages. Avoid cigarette and alcohol: Educate your teenager concerning the dangerous impacts of cigarette and alcohol on oral health. Maintaining Oral Health in Adulthood
As grownups age, they might experience different oral issues like gum tissue diseases, tooth loss, and completely dry mouth. Routine dental care is essential during this stage to attend to these problems effectively.
Common Dental Issues in Adults
Adults typically encounter dental problems such as dental cavity, gum illness (gingivitis or periodontitis), teeth grinding (bruxism), and temporomandibular joint condition (TMJ). These problems can be prevented or managed through appropriate oral care and regular brows through to the dentist.
Tips for Adult Dental Care
Brushing and flossing: Brush your teeth at the very least twice a day with a fluoride tooth paste and floss daily to get rid of plaque and avoid cavities. Regular dental exams: See your dentist every 6 months for specialist cleansings, assessments, and very early discovery of any oral issues. Quit smoking: Cigarette smoking not only stains teeth however also enhances the risk of periodontal conditions and dental cancer. Look for aid if you require assistance in quitting. Manage tension: Anxiety can contribute to bruxism. Locate healthy and balanced ways to manage stress, such as workout or leisure techniques. Addressing Age-related Oral Issues
As we age, our oral health requires adjustment. Older adults might experience missing teeth, periodontal conditions, completely dry mouth (xerostomia), and a boosted threat of dental cancer cells. Correct dental treatment is necessary to resolve these age-related oral problems effectively.
Common Dental Problems in Seniors
Seniors are a lot more vulnerable to dental problems due to aspects like drug negative effects, decreased salivary flow, weakened immune system, and medical conditions like diabetes. Keeping great oral health habits and seeing the dentist frequently can aid prevent or handle these issues.
Tips for Senior Dental Care
Brush delicately: Use a soft-bristled tooth brush and brush gently to prevent triggering damage to sensitive gums. Denture care: If you wear dentures, ensure proper cleansing and maintenance to stop infections or discomfort. Regular oral sees: Visit your dentist regularly for detailed evaluations, cleanings, and early detection of any dental wellness issues. Medication testimonial: Educate your dentist regarding all the drugs you take as some may have oral health side effects. Q: Exactly how typically should I check out the dentist for exams? A: It is recommended to check out the dentist every six months for normal exams and cleanings.
Q: Is it required for children to utilize fluoride tooth paste? A: Yes, fluoride toothpaste aids prevent dental cavity and should be used in percentages by children under grown-up supervision.
Q: Can adults benefit from orthodontic treatment? A: Yes, grownups can gain from orthodontic therapy to deal with misaligned teeth or bite issues.
Q: What are the signs of gum tissue disease? A: Indicators of periodontal disease consist of red, puffy, or bleeding gum tissues, relentless halitosis, loose teeth, and declining gums.
Q: Can elders have oral implants? A: Yes, senior citizens can have oral implants as long as they have appropriate bone thickness and are in great total health.
Q: Just how can I stop dry mouth as a senior? A: Drinking lots of water, using saliva replacements, staying clear of alcohol and tobacco, and remaining hydrated can assist stop dry mouth.
